gpt4 book ai didi

linux - 如何在Html中使用linux Toolchain编译的Nacl模块

转载 作者:太空宇宙 更新时间:2023-11-04 10:49:53 25 4
gpt4 key购买 nike

我为位于 examples/api 目录下的消息传递示例运行“make TOOLCHAIN=linux”。其他工具链如 pnacl、newlib、glibc 工作正常。对于 linux 工具链,它生成 .so 文件,nmf 不会自动生成,所以我使用 CREATE_NMF 命令创建。当我更改 Linux 工具链的 HTML 时,如

    <body data-name='messaging' data-tools='linux' data-configs='Release' data-path='{tc}/{config}>

类似“不支持此插件”的错误。我不知道是否可以通过这种方式实现。我们是否可以访问。所以像 nexe/pexe。我只应该使用 linux 工具链,因为我正在使用“alsa/asoundlib .h"仅在 linux 和 chrome os 平台上可用。最后有人告诉我们如何在 html 中访问该 .so 文件。

最佳答案

您可以通过调用以下命令使用 linux( native )工具链运行消息传递示例:TOOLCHAIN=linux make run

请注意, native 工具链支持仅作为调试辅助工具提供。运输应用程序需要使用 nacl 或 pnacl 工具链构建。当您按上述方式运行时,浏览器将使用命令行选项启动,以允许您的 .so 作为受信任的 ppapi 插件加载。

关于linux - 如何在Html中使用linux Toolchain编译的Nacl模块,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31409460/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com